About Kathryn

Attorney Kat M. McClain was born and raised in Eau Claire, Wisconsin. She left for a period of time in order to receive her education. She attended the University of Texas, where she majored in Political Science and minored in Pre-Law. During that time, she worked as a child advocate for East Texas Child Advocates, where she represented the best interests of children in court.

She then moved to Houston, Texas, one of the largest legal markets in the nation, to attend law school. While at the University of Houston Law Center, Ms. McClain was afforded many different opportunities, including clerking for a family law judge and for Rusty Hardin, a nationally-known attorney.

Shortly after she graduated from law school, she took a job as an associate attorney with a family law firm, just north of Houston. While in Texas, Ms. McClain was a certified mediator and conducted mediations for small claims courts and the Better Business Bureau.
In the Spring of 2011, Ms. McClain moved back to Wisconsin, in order to be closer to her family. Shortly thereafter, she opened her own law firm in Chippewa Falls, Wisconsin, where she practices family law and criminal defense. She looks forward to continuing her career in the Chippewa Valley.
